BA (Hons) Economics has been developed to meet the needs of the business world and equip you with the skills to succeed in a range of industries. As well as preparing you for a career in the financial services sector, the critical and analytical skills developed during the degree provide a springboard into the worlds of journalism, policy, and international development
Central to the course is the real-world application of economics. The curriculum includes lectures from subject experts and projects where you will have a chance to investigate a range of contemporary economics issues. Learning from experts in the field you’ll develop a solid grounding in economic analysis, applied economics and statistical techniques.
Core modules in Macroeconomics, Microeconomics and Econometrics will provide you with the essential toolkit that any professional economist must have to be able to analyse, interpret and understand economic phenomena.

Applicants are encouraged to avoid studying both Economics and Business Studies A2-levels
We do not accept Advanced Higher Statistics as a substitute for AH Mathematics. If you are taking both of these subjects at this level then a further Advanced Higher is necessary.
If you are studying for the IB Diploma please note that we do not accept Mathematical Studies at standard level instead of standard level Mathematics.
We welcome applications from those with other qualifications equivalent to our standard entry requirements and from mature students with non-standard qualifications or who may have had a break in their study. Please contact our Admissions Manager
You are not required to have A Level Economics though for anyone taking this subject this will form part of the offer made to you
We do not include General Studies or Critical Thinking as part of our offer
Typical IB score 38 to include 666 in higher level subjects.
IELTS: 6.5 (no component under 6.0). TOEFL iBT (internet based test): 92 (no component under 23)
